This package contains everything you need to begin a penis enlargement regimen. The LA Pump Deluxe Pump features full metal construction, a hose, and a pressure (PSI) gauge for accuracy and safety. The pump has a vacuum release valve to use when the session is completed. Durable and designed for one-hand use, the pump is not suitable for wet use.
The package includes the Penis Enlargement Cylinder size that fits your needs. The hand-crafted, diamond cut, flame polished cylinder is designed for easy vacuum seal without the use of awkward rubber gaskets. Includes a quick-connect/disconnect safety valve that maintains the vacuum after you disconnect the pump. Measures 1.75 in. wide by 9 in. long.

Step 1: Measure with Precision
Grab a tape measure or ruler — this is your baseline data.
Length (NBP):
Measure from the base of your shaft (where it meets the pubic bone) to the tip, while erect.
Press gently to account for any padding or fat.
Record that number.
Girth (Midshaft):
Wrap the tape around the middle of your shaft while erect.
Divide by 3.14 to get the diameter (your ideal starting cylinder width).
Example:
If your erect girth is 5 inches → 5 ÷ 3.14 ≈ 1.6 inches → choose a 1.75-inch cylinder to start.
Step 2: Understand the Science of Fit
A perfect cylinder should be snug — not tight.
When you pump, blood needs room to expand into the vacuum, but too much space means your shaft expands unevenly, or worse, your scrotum gets sucked in.
-
Too small: circulation strain, dark bruising, or a “trapped” feeling.
-
Too big: poor seal, scrotal pull, and lack of pressure buildup.
The goal?
A slow, even draw of blood into the tissue — not a balloon animal.
Step 3: The Uncut Rule — Why Starting Too Big Hurts Progress
If you’re uncut, listen up.
That foreskin acts like an elastic sleeve — great for sensation, terrible for seal integrity.
When the cylinder’s too wide, your foreskin bunches up and folds inward, making the pressure uneven and uncomfortable. You’ll often see fluid build-up (lymph swelling) at the tip — that’s not a gain, that’s your body saying “too much, too soon.”
Starting smaller helps your skin and inner tissues adapt gradually.
It trains the skin to stay smooth and retract naturally under pressure, without causing fluid traps or donut swelling.
Think of it like lifting weights — you don’t start benching 120kg just because you want to. You start controlled, build form, and level up.
Step 4: Choosing Your Cylinder Like a Pro
| Erect Girth | Recommended Cylinder Diameter |
|---|---|
| 4.0" – 4.5" | 1.5" (Small) |
| 4.6" – 5.0" | 1.75" (Standard) |
| 5.1" – 5.5" | 2.0" (Large) |
| 5.6" – 6.0" | 2.25" (XL) |
| 6.1"+ | 2.5"+ (XXL) |
Rule of Thumb:
Start 0.25" above your erect diameter, not more.
Step 5: Respect the Curve of Adaptation
Your first 2–4 weeks are for conditioning — not enlargement.
Keep sessions short (10–15 mins), moderate pressure (no pain, no purple), and always use a water-based sealant or lube.
If you’re uncut, gently retract before sealing.
If your foreskin’s tight, work on gradual mobility — foreskin adaptation improves results and comfort.
